The Kairos course, a member of the Perspectives family, is predominantly run by churches to give their members a Biblical, historical, cultural and strategic view of God’s heart for this world. Through the course participants almost always discover God revealing to them, in various practical ways, something of His calling on their lives. The course normally runs one evening per week for nine weeks, or over three weekends using Friday evening and Saturday. There are relevant readings to back up the teaching and DVD clips; devotions and prayer; a little homework and personal reflection; along with participation in a couple of cross cultural activities. The Kairos course provides everyone with positive stimulation to serve God’s purposes on planet earth. The Greek word ‘kairos’ means “right or opportune moment” – an appropriate definition for a course that is impacting many people around the world as God calls His church worldwide to fulfil His glorious purposes.
